Being a Teenager in Tokyo

Read the text below and choose the best topic for it.

My name is Youka and I am 15 years old. I go to a school in Tokyo. It’s 6 p.m. and I’m taking a break while my friends are working hard. But I am not talking about a regular job. You see, we are members of the manga club in my school. Manga is a style of Japanese comic books. In Japan, students create clubs to share a common interest and work together as a group after classes. These club activities are called bukatsu in Japanese. My friends are finishing the last page of our first manga series because we are trying to print it today. And you? Are you a member of a school club in your city?

Matt’s Trip

I am staying at my friend’s house for the holidays. He lives in Kyoto. We are visiting Tokyo this weekend. He wants to show me his favorite restaurant there, a cafe called MoCHA. It is a coffee shop where you can play with cats and even adopt some of them. They are very popular in Japan because many people can’t have pets at home. He knows I love animals, so we are also planning to go to an owl cafe, a bunny cafe and a hedgehog cafe! He said there is a snake cafe too, but I’m not sure I’d feel comfortable there. It is going to be fun!
